Abstract

Recent technological advances have made airway management safer. Because difficult intubation remains challenging to predict, having tools readily available that can be used to manage a difficult airway in any setting is critical. Fortunately, video technology has resulted in improvements for intubation performance while using laryngoscopy by various means. These technologies have been applied to rigid optical stylets, flexible intubation scopes, and, most notably, rigid laryngoscopes. These tools have proven effective for the anticipated difficult airway as well as the unanticipated difficult airway.

Figure 1.
Figure 1.. An acute-angle video laryngoscope is inserted deep, such that the epiglottis is lifted.
A good laryngeal view is achieved.
Figure 2.
Figure 2.. With the laryngoscope in this position, the glottis is in a very anterior position and the tube cannot reach the glottic inlet.
Figure 3.
Figure 3.. When the laryngoscope is withdrawn such that the tip of the blade is in the vallecula, the glottis falls into a more posterior position and becomes aligned with the tube trajectory.
